Corso Umberto is the main thoroughfare in Taormina, Sicilia, known for its vibrant atmosphere and rich history. This pedestrian-friendly street is lined with charming shops, cafes, and historic buildings, making it a perfect spot for leisurely strolls and sightseeing. Visitors can enjoy the scenic views and immerse themselves in the local culture, as they explore the unique architecture and lively ambiance. Whether you're interested in shopping, dining, or simply taking in the sights, Corso Umberto offers a quintessential Taormina experience.
